CORNE SALONINA AVG; draped bust of Salonina, right, on crescent
COL TVRO MET(R), ωΚΕΑΝΟϹ; Ocean reclining left, wearing crab’s claws on head, holding in left an oar and stretching out right toward Ambrosial Rocks from which water flows; in field, murex shell
CORNE SALONINA AVG; draped and diademed bust of Salonina, right
COL TVRO MET; Sacrifice to Melqarth-Hercules. Female figure wearing kalathos standing right, both hands raised above lighted altar before temple with two columns, seen in perspective, containing club of Hercules; to right, murex shell
CORNE SALONINA AVG; draped and diademed bust of Salonina, right
COL TVRO ME[ ]; temple with six columns with arcuated lintel within which is statue of Astarte facing placing right on trophy (?) and crowned by Victory on column at right In ex., altar between murex shell and palm
CORNE SALONINA AVG; draped and diademed bust of Salonina, right
COL TVRO METR; Trilobate aedicula with three levels and curved rooves; in center bottom, small arched aediculum with single figure within; in third level, in center, Victory crowns standing figure; caryatids support arches
